The Truth About Sleeping Positions
Sleep positions can influence how comfortable you feel during the night, and in some cases, they may affect certain health conditions. However, there is no universal rule that one side of sleeping automatically causes specific health outcomes for everyone.
People typically sleep in three main positions:
- On the back
- On the left side
- On the right side
Each position has pros and cons depending on the individual.
Right-Side Sleeping: Possible Effects
Sleeping on the right side is generally considered safe for most people, but some studies and medical observations suggest a few potential effects:
1. Digestion and Acid Reflux
Some research indicates that sleeping on the left side may reduce acid reflux symptoms, while right-side sleeping may slightly increase discomfort in people who already suffer from heartburn.
However, this varies greatly from person to person.
2. Heart Pressure Myth
A common internet claim says right-side sleeping āputs pressure on the heart.ā This is largely exaggerated. In healthy individuals, there is no strong scientific evidence that sleeping on either side significantly harms heart function.
3. Comfort and Breathing
For many people, right-side sleeping is simply more comfortable and may even help with breathing depending on nasal congestion or body structure.
